
D1 Crew Member
Crewmen serving in good faith for normal operations aboard vessels may apply for the D1 Visa. This classification includes musicians, stewards, technicians and chefs. You may temporarily remain in the US and may only partakin in your 'crewmen' duties while in the US Your vessel cannot be involved in fishing, and its home port must be in the US D1 Visas may be issued for individuals or for an entire crew.
Steps
Application for the visa must be filed at the US consulate abroad. While applying for landing privileges, you should submit your application in person, offer all necessary documents, be photographed and fingerprinted, establish that you are admissable under all relevant immigration laws and prove that you are entitled to landing privileges in the US
